12/9-12/12 Harper Joy Theatre: “The Sea” by Edward Bond is set in an Edwardian coastal village, Willy Carson meets Rose, the girl to whom his drowned friend was engaged, and falls in love with her. Their romance is caught between the forces of order, in the form of a group of dotty society ladies, and chaos, personified by a mad draper anticipating an invasion of space aliens.
